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1083)

Unified Diff: mojo/android/javatests/src/org/chromium/mojo/bindings/MessageHeaderTest.java

Issue 392223004: Revert of Adding a router class to handle messages that expect responses. (Closed) Base URL: svn://svn.chromium.org/chrome/trunk/src
Patch Set: Created 6 years, 5 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: mojo/android/javatests/src/org/chromium/mojo/bindings/MessageHeaderTest.java
diff --git a/mojo/android/javatests/src/org/chromium/mojo/bindings/MessageHeaderTest.java b/mojo/android/javatests/src/org/chromium/mojo/bindings/MessageHeaderTest.java
deleted file mode 100644
index caf4b8b6b01067454c71ed4ac280f66eb4b4058f..0000000000000000000000000000000000000000
--- a/mojo/android/javatests/src/org/chromium/mojo/bindings/MessageHeaderTest.java
+++ /dev/null
@@ -1,69 +0,0 @@
-// Copyright 2014 The Chromium Authors. All rights reserved.
-// Use of this source code is governed by a BSD-style license that can be
-// found in the LICENSE file.
-
-package org.chromium.mojo.bindings;
-
-import android.test.suitebuilder.annotation.SmallTest;
-
-import junit.framework.TestCase;
-
-import org.chromium.mojo.bindings.test.mojom.imported.Point;
-
-/**
- * Testing internal classes of interfaces.
- */
-public class MessageHeaderTest extends TestCase {
-
- /**
- * Testing that headers are identical after being serialized/deserialized.
- */
- @SmallTest
- public void testSimpleMessageHeader() {
- final int xValue = 1;
- final int yValue = 2;
- final int type = 6;
- Point p = new Point();
- p.x = xValue;
- p.y = yValue;
- MessageWithHeader message = p.serializeWithHeader(null, new MessageHeader(type));
-
- MessageHeader header = message.getHeader();
- assertTrue(header.validateHeader(type, 0));
- assertEquals(type, header.getType());
- assertEquals(0, header.getFlags());
-
- Point p2 = Point.deserialize(message.getPayload());
- assertNotNull(p2);
- assertEquals(p.x, p2.x);
- assertEquals(p.y, p2.y);
- }
-
- /**
- * Testing that headers are identical after being serialized/deserialized.
- */
- @SmallTest
- public void testMessageWithRequestIdHeader() {
- final int xValue = 1;
- final int yValue = 2;
- final int type = 6;
- final long requestId = 0x1deadbeafL;
- Point p = new Point();
- p.x = xValue;
- p.y = yValue;
- MessageWithHeader message = p.serializeWithHeader(null,
- new MessageHeader(type, MessageHeader.MESSAGE_EXPECTS_RESPONSE_FLAG, 0));
- message.setRequestId(requestId);
-
- MessageHeader header = message.getHeader();
- assertTrue(header.validateHeader(type, MessageHeader.MESSAGE_EXPECTS_RESPONSE_FLAG));
- assertEquals(type, header.getType());
- assertEquals(MessageHeader.MESSAGE_EXPECTS_RESPONSE_FLAG, header.getFlags());
- assertEquals(requestId, header.getRequestId());
-
- Point p2 = Point.deserialize(message.getPayload());
- assertNotNull(p2);
- assertEquals(p.x, p2.x);
- assertEquals(p.y, p2.y);
- }
-}

Powered by Google App Engine
This is Rietveld 408576698